Product A Breakdown: Sam Sulek Premium Hoodie
The Sam Sulek Premium Hoodie is built for those who train with purpose. It's a heavyweight pullover made from 80% cotton and 20% polyester, with a 320gsm fleece that's brushed on the inside for serious comfort. The design features Sam's logo and fan-inspired graphics that scream "No days off" - a mentality Sam lives by in his training videos.
This hoodie isn't just for looks. The thick fabric retains heat, making it perfect for warming up before a session or keeping your muscles loose between sets. On colder mornings or in air-conditioned gyms, it's a game-changer. Plus, it doubles as street-ready gear for when you're heading to or from the gym. Q: Can I wear the hoodie during a hot gym session? A: It's possible, but not ideal. The hoodie is heavyweight and traps heat, so it's better for warm-ups, cool-downs, or air-conditioned gyms. For intense sweating, stick with the tank top.
Q: What size should I get for the tank top? A: The tank top runs true to size for a fitted look. If you want a looser cut for more airflow, size up. Check the size guide on the product page.
Q: Are both products available in multiple colors? A: Yes. The Premium Hoodie comes in several colors with unique graphics, while the Tank Top offers classic Sam Sulek branding in neutral tones. Visit the collection pages for details.
Q: How do I wash the hoodie to keep it looking new? A: Turn it inside out, wash cold on gentle cycle, and tumble dry low. Avoid bleach and high heat to preserve the graphics and fleece.
Q: Does the tank top shrink? A: Like most cotton blends, it may shrink slightly if dried on high heat. Air drying or low heat is recommended to maintain the fit.
